Transaction 3f01b38bd95220a811d2fb9ffebc0ae0c990df107a80a91374950f4151eb4e6c

1 Input
2 Outputs
  • 3f01b38bd95220a811d2fb9ffebc0ae0c990df107a80a91374950f4151eb4e6c:0
  • value  2300000000
    address  1DEvWd8XzpeuDVueCMNkENHqBRRPy8kRbL
  • 3f01b38bd95220a811d2fb9ffebc0ae0c990df107a80a91374950f4151eb4e6c:1
  • value  123923595
    address  16ZKRQPwVjgb2rG4JYnXhvUbpVdDs4axCr